Preparation and Power Supply

Exclusive power socket

Normally, the power supply should be 110-120V, single phase AC with exclusive single phase three pin receptacle (125V 16A) and fuse (6A).The power receptacle must have a reliable earth connection.

No share on socket

Never let the refrigerator share the common socket with other appliance, otherwise the cable becomes hot and fire might be resulted.

Protect cables

Never break or damage the cables otherwise current leakage and fire might be resulted.

No water flushing

Never give the refrigerator surface a flush otherwise current leakage might be resulted.

Prevent from flammables and explosive

Never put any flammable or explosive inside the refrigerator such as ether, gasoline, alcohol, adhesive and explosive. Never put dangerous product nearby the refrigerator.

No spray

To spray the flammables such as paint or coating nearby the refrigerator is not allowed, otherwise fire might be resulted

After power break

After power break or unplugging the refrigerator, always wail at least 5 minutes and then you may plug the refrigerator and start it again.

No medicine

No medicine is allowed to keep inside the refrigerator.

Cautions

Shorten the door open time and reduce open frequency is good to keep a cold temperature inside the refrigerator.
Never block the air suction and outlet. Keep air circulation and refrigeration capability.
Do not make food congested as it will influence the cooling effect. Adjust the rack height for proper food storage.
Cool the hot food down to room temperature before you put it into the refrigerator.
Try to reduce the open times and keep refrigerator inside cold in case the power is cut off.
Only skilled service man is allowed to repair the damaged power cable with special tools.
Never touch compressor to avoid from scald.
This appliance is not intended for use by persons (including children) with reduced physical, sensory or mental capabilities, or lack of experience and knowledge, unless they have been given supervision or instruction concerning use of the appliance by a person responsible for their safety.
Children should be supervised to ensure that they do not play with the appliance.
The operation manual are not suitable for the persons (including children) with reduced physical, sensory or mental capabilities,or lack of experience and knowledge.
The maximum loading of the Shelf does not exceed 10 kg.
The climatic class of the appliance is 4,the Units are suggested to be used at 16℃-32℃ ambient temperature.

WARNING

Keep clear of obstruction all ventilation openings in the appliance enclosure or in the structure for building-in
Do not use mechanical devices or other means to accelerate the defrosting process, other than those recommended by the manufacturer
Do not damage the refrigerant circuit
Do not use electrical appliances inside the food storage compartments of the appliance, unless they are of the type recommended by the manufacturer

Trouble Shooting

Trouble Cause and Remedy

No refrigeration

| Is the plug in socket well? Is the fuse broken?

Is there no power?






Unsatisfactory refrigeration

| Is it under the sunshine?Is there any heat source nearby?

Is the surrounding ventilation bad?

Does the door close well? Does door open for a long time?

Is the door seal strip deformed or damaged? Is food congested or too much?

Does food block the air suction or outlet? Regulate the temperature controller.


Much noise

| The refrigerator does not level.

The refrigerator contacts wall or other matter. There is loose part in refrigerator.

Contact local service agent for help if simple trouble shooting does not solve the problems.

Note:

Following phenomena are not troubles

The murmur of water is heard when the refrigerator is working. It is a normal phenomenon as the coolant is circulating in the system.
In wet season, condensation might be found on the outside of the refrigerator. It is not a trouble, which is caused by high humidity. Simply use cloth to wipe it.

Principle of Refrigeration System

The principle of compression refrigeration consists of “compression”, “condensation”, “throttling” and “vaporization”. The compression is undertaken by compressor, the condensation is completed by condenser, the throttling valve is executed by capillary and the vaporization is implemented by evaporator. When the coolant is circulating in the closed refrigeration system, the compressor sucks coolant, which has absorbs heat in evaporator, the coolant becomes a high pressure and high temperature gas. In condenser, it dissipates heat in air, while the coolant is re-liquefied and throttled in capillary and then enters into evaporator with low pressure. The liquefied coolant quickly boils and vaporizes into gas when the pressure suddenly drops. Meanwhile, it absorbs heat inside the refrigerator. And the compressor sucks the low pressure and low temperature gaseous coolant,….. It is circulating in this way up to
realization of intended refrigeration.
